2.1 Fishing Gear Storage Solutions:

Keeping your fishing gear organized and protected is essential while traveling in an RV. Invest in durable tackle boxes, fishing rod cases, and storage containers to keep your gear safe and easily accessible. Opt for waterproof and impact-resistant options to ensure your equipment remains in top condition.

2.2 Fishing Rod Holders for RVs:

Storing fishing rods securely in an RV can be a challenge. Investing in fishing rod holders specifically designed for RVs can help you maximize space and keep your rods safe during transit. Choose holders that are easy to install and adjustable to accommodate various rod sizes.

2.3 Portable Fish Finders for RV Anglers:

To increase your chances of a successful fishing expedition, consider investing in a portable fish finder. These devices use sonar technology to detect fish underwater, helping you identify the best fishing spots. Portable fish finders are compact, easy to use, and compatible with most RV setups.

3.3 RV Refrigerators and Freezers:

To keep your catch fresh and your food supplies cool, consider installing an RV refrigerator or freezer. These appliances are designed to withstand the rigors of travel and provide ample storage space for perishable items. Look for energy-efficient models that can run on both electricity and propane.

4.1 RV Backup Cameras and Alarms:

Navigating your RV can be challenging, especially when backing up. Install a backup camera system to enhance visibility and prevent accidents. Additionally, invest in RV alarms and sensors that detect motion, smoke, and gas leaks to keep you and your RV safe.

4.2 Locks and Security Systems:

Protect your RV and valuable fishing equipment by installing reliable locks and security systems. Invest in sturdy door locks, window bars, and hitch locks to deter theft and unauthorized access. Consider GPS tracking devices to locate your RV in case of theft.

4.3 Emergency and First Aid Kits:

Accidents can happen, so it's crucial to have emergency and first aid kits readily available. Stock your RV with essential medical supplies, including bandages, antiseptics, medications, and emergency tools like flashlights and fire extinguishers. Familiarize yourself with basic first aid procedures to handle minor injuries.
